Bill O'Reilly
| ||||||||||
Character Information
|
Bill O'Reilly is an American author, political commentator, syndicated columnist and television host.
History[edit]
He wrote the book Killing Hannity and appeared on the front cover of it with Sean Hannity.[1]
Non-canon[edit]
![]() |
The contents of this article or section are considered to be non-canon and therefore may not have actually happened or existed. |
He wrote the book The O'Reilly Factor for Kids, which he also appeared on the front cover of.[2]
When Homer was addressing the audience live, Lisa held up a sign saying "We parked on Bill O'Reilly's spot".[3]
O'Reilly wrote the books Killing a Good Thing and I'm Still Fired, which Donald Trump owns.[4][5]
